The Story in Brief

A postgraduate medical student, Priyanka, suffered a critical head injury after a car allegedly rammed into the two-wheeler she was travelling on in Rajamahendravaram on August 3, The Hindu reports. Police identified the alleged accused as N. Daswanth and Andrew Joseph. Priyanka was returning from a cinema hall with the two-wheeler’s rider when the crash took place on A.V. Appa Rao Road, under Prakash Nagar police station limits.

The Hyderabad native was taken to a private hospital, where her condition was reported to be critical. Rajamahendravaram MP Daggubati Purandeswari condemned the incident in a statement on Thursday and assured that stern action would be taken against the accused.
